改错题

Directions: Revise the underlined part of each sentence as listed below in accordance with the requirements of standard written English. Write your answers on the Answer Sheet. 

问答题  Today, China is once again among the largest economiesof the world, overtaking Japan in 2010.
【正确答案】…having overtaken Japan in 2010.
【答案解析】“赶超日本” 发生在2010年,是过去的事,因此用完成时。
问答题 It is as difficult to prevent crimes against propertyas these that are against a person.
【正确答案】…as it is to prevent those against a person.
【答案解析】前半句中it是形式主语,指的是to prevent crimes against property,因为平行,所以后半句也需要it的形式。
问答题 Los Angeles has higher numbers of family dwellings percapita than any large city.
【正确答案】…higher numbers of family dwellings per capita than does any other large city.
【答案解析】题干说落杉矶有更高的人均家庭住宅要比任何一个大城市,很明显落杉矶本身也是个大城市,它不能和自身进行比较,加了other以后就把落杉矶自己排除在外了。
问答题 Nowhere in Prakta is the influence of modern Europeanarchitecture more apparent than their governmentbuildings.
【正确答案】…more apparent than in its government buildings.
【答案解析】government buildings指的是普拉克塔的政府建筑,因此代词应该用its。
问答题 In assessing the problems faced by rural migrantworkers, the question of whether they are better offmaterially than the urban working poor is irrelevant.
【正确答案】In an assessment of the problems faced by rural migrant workers
【答案解析】assessing的逻辑主语应该是人,原文中并没有出现人,也就是说这个评估的对象是不存在的,所以无法使用分词的省略结构。
问答题 As the price of gasoline rises, which makessubstituting alcohol from cereal gram attractive, theprices of bread and livestock feed are sure to increase.
【正确答案】making alcohol distilled from cereal grain an attractive substitute
【答案解析】这道题目中划线部分的which只 能用来指代价格,但是价格的本身是不能说明用从谷物中蒸馏出来的酒精来做替代品 变得更有吸引力的,油价上涨了这件事情方能说明,所以应该用现在分词做伴随状语来表结果。
问答题 Unlike a typical automobile loan, which requires atwenty percent down payment, the lease-loan buyer is notrequired to make an initial deposit on the new vehicle.
【正确答案】…a lease-loan does not require the buyer to make an initial deposit on the new vehicle
【答案解析】unlike表示比较,前面是“a typical automobile loan” ,因此后面也应是某种贷款,即“a lease-loan” 。
问答题 Florida will gain 250, 000 jobs this year alone, many ofthem in high-paying fields like electronics and banking,making the state’ s economy far more diversified than tenyears ago.
【正确答案】…many of them in such high-paying fields as electronics and banking
【答案解析】表示举例使用such as不用like。
问答题 The country received huge sums of capital from theUnited States after the Second World War, using it to helpbuild a modern industrial system.
【正确答案】The country received huge sums of capital from the United States after the Second World War to help build…
【答案解析】using的逻辑主语为the Second World War,与句意不相符。
问答题 For many people, household labor remains demanding,even if able to afford household appliances theirgrandparents would find a miracle.
【正确答案】…even if they can afford household appliances their grandparents would have found miraculous.
【答案解析】able to前少了主语。 后面的their grandparents would have found miraculous是一个定语从句,省略了引导词,修饰前面的household appliances。
